Tujuan penelitian ini adalah merancang Aplikasi Monitoring Distribusi LPG (Liquefied Petroleum Gas) Berbasis Teknologi Informasi yang bisa mengetahui besarnya ketersediaan stok gas LPG yang didistribusi masyarakat. Kondisi ini dapat dilihat dengan menyediakan layanan aplikasi yang real-time terhadap ketersediaan pasokan gas pada setiap Agen dan Pangkalan bahkan Pengecer. Di samping itu terdapat peta monitoring persediaan Gas LPG yang menunjukkan lokasi tempat pasokan Gas LPG bisa di akses oleh masyarakat. Penelitian ini diawali dengan pengambilan data di lapangan, dimana hal tersebut dilakukan untuk melihat akses masyarakat guna mendapatkan Gas Elpiji. Hal berikut yang dilakukan adalah menentukan metode seperti apa yang akan diterapkan untuk digunakan pada aplikasi monitoring. Selanjutnya dibuatkan program menggunakan Dreamwever 8 dan PHP (Personal Home Page) serta database menggunakan My SQL 2015. Dari Pengujian yang telah dilakukan menunjukkan bahwa Aplikasi Monitoring Distribusi LPG (Liquefied Petroleum Gas) Palopo Berbasis Web telah bejalan dengan baik. Aplikasi ini telah mampu menyediakan laporan monitoring distribusi gas LPG (Liquefied Petroleum Gas) berupa jumlah stok, proses transaksi penjualan dan pembelian pada Pertamina, Agen, dan Pangkalan. Terdapat pula peta monitoring dengan menampilkan lokasi pengguna sistem dan penyedia LPG (Liquefied Petroleum Gas) sehingga Gas LPG akan mudah diperoleh masyarakat.
